How much do frontend game developer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 6, 2026, the average yearly pay for frontend game developer in Washington, DC is $125,053.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$117,800.00 and $137,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some typical challenges faced by frontend game developers when optimizing games for different devices and browsers?

Frontend Game Developers often encounter challenges related to ensuring smooth performance and consistent visuals across a wide range of devices and browsers. This can involve addressing issues such as varying screen resolutions, hardware capabilities, and compatibility with different web technologies. Developers frequently need to implement responsive design, optimize assets for fast loading, and troubleshoot platform-specific bugs. Collaborating closely with backend developers, designers, and QA testers is essential to deliver a seamless gaming experience for all users.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a frontend game developer?

To thrive as a Frontend Game Developer, you need strong proficiency in JavaScript, HTML5, CSS3, and familiarity with game engines or libraries such as Phaser, Unity, or Three.js, often supported by a relevant degree or portfolio. Experience with version control systems like Git and graphics tools, as well as knowledge of performance optimization techniques, are typically required. Creativity, problem-solving,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for collaborating with multidisciplinary teams and translating ideas into engaging gameplay. These competencies ensure the delivery of high-quality, interactive game experiences that meet user expectations and industry standards.

What is a frontend game developer?

A Frontend Game Developer is a software professional who focuses on creating the visual and interactive aspects of video games that players see and interact with. They use programming languages and frameworks such as JavaScript, HTML5, CSS, and game engines like Unity or Unreal Engine to build user interfaces, animations, and gameplay features. Their work ensures smooth gameplay, engaging visuals, and responsive controls, enhancing the overall player experience. They often collaborate closely with designers, artists, and backend developers to bring game concepts to life.

What is the difference between Frontend Game Developer vs Game Designer?

AspectFrontend Game DeveloperGame Designer
Required SkillsProgramming, UI/UX, HTML5, JavaScript, game enginesCreativity, storytelling, game mechanics, user experience design
Work EnvironmentDevelopment teams, coding environments, software toolsDesign studios, brainstorming sessions, prototyping
Industry UsageDevelops the visual and interactive elements of gamesCreates game concepts, rules, and overall experience

While both roles collaborate closely, a Frontend Game Developer focuses on coding and implementing the visual and interactive aspects of a game, whereas a Game Designer concentrates on designing game mechanics, storylines, and user experience. Understanding these differences helps clarify career paths and collaboration in game development teams.
